public void ApplySettingData(VedioItem item, int level) { switch (item) { case VedioItem.ImageQuality: ImageSetting.SetImageQuality((ImageQuality)level); SetVedioData(); break; case VedioItem.ShadowQuality: ImageSetting.SetShadowQuality((ShadowQuality)level); break; case VedioItem.SceneQuality: ImageSetting.SetSceneRenderingQuality((SceneRenderingQuality)level); break; case VedioItem.EffectQuality: ImageSetting.SetEffectQuality((EffectQuality)level); break; case VedioItem.TextureQuality: ImageSetting.SetTextureQuality((TextureQuality)level); break; } }